Signatory Vintage Samurai Labels 4 x 70cl / Kirsch Whisky

  • Ben Nevis 2013 Signatory Vintage Sherry Butt Finish / Samurai Edition
    This whisky was distilled on 17th October 2013 and has been finished in single sherry cask #11 before being bottled by Signatory Vintage on 19th October 2020.
    One of 672 bottles at 60.3%
  • Glenlivet 2006 Signatory Vintage 1st Fill Sherry Butt / Samurai Edition
    This whisky was distilled on the 17th of October 2006 and was matured in first fill sherry butt #90093 before being bottled by Signatory Vintage on the 15th of October 2020.
    One of 586 bottles at 62.1%
  • Royal Brackla 2008 Signatory Vintage Sherry Butt Finish / Samurai Edition
    This whisky was distilled on the 2nd of July 2008 and has been finished in single sherry cask #5 before being bottled by Signatory Vintage on the 15th of October 2020.
    One of 711 bottles at 58.6%
  • Bunnahabhain Staoisha 2014 Refill Sherry Butt / Samurai Edition
    This whisky was distilled on the 13th of October 2014 and has been matured in refill sherry before being bottled by Signatory Vintage on the 15th of October 2020.
    One of 550 bottles at 60.4%

Signatory Vintage were established in 1988 by Andrew Symington and are one of Scotland's most prolific independent bottlers. Their offices and bottling facility are located next to Edradour distillery, which they have also owned since 2002.
